Sybiga stated that Ukraine’s vacant ambassadorial posts will be filled by mid-summer

The vacant ambassadorial posts at a number of Ukrainian diplomatic missions abroad are expected to be filled by mid-summer. This was stated by Foreign Minister Andriy Sibiga, who noted that personnel decisions within the diplomatic corps will be made as part of a planned restructuring.

 

“A number of candidates for the posts of heads of foreign missions will be submitted to the President of Ukraine in the near future so that these appointments can be made by the time of the ambassadors’ meeting, which is scheduled for mid-summer,” these appointments have taken place,” Sibiga said during question time with the government in the Verkhovna Rada on Friday.

As reported, Sibiga announced the annual meeting of ambassadors this summer and reported on instructions from the president to fill vacant posts and replace ambassadors in a number of countries.

“We are preparing a meeting of ambassadors this summer; there is a directive from the president to submit candidates to fill vacant ambassadorial posts, as well as to replace ambassadors in a number of countries, in order to create new momentum and shift the paradigm regarding these countries,” he said during “Question Time” in the Verkhovna Rada on Friday.

Sybiga emphasized that “the biggest challenge is always staffing,” so the search for candidates continues.
